Presidential candidate of the Labour Party, Peter Obi has reacted to the controversy surrounding the arrest of ex-Deputy Senate President, Ike Ekweremadu and his wife, Beatrice in the United Kingdom.

The duo was arrested for allegedly plotting to harvest the kidney of a Nigerian minor whom they had flown abroad for the operation.

Reports noted that the duo, after their arrest at Heathrow airport, London, were arraigned in the Uxbridge Magistrates’ Court, and pleaded not guilty to the charges.

However, the Nigerian lawmaker denied the allegations of organ harvesting, while sharing a letter to the UK High Commission in Nigeria, requesting a visa for the alleged minor.

Magistrate Lois Sheard remanded both defendants in custody ahead of their hearing on July 17, 2022.

Reacting, Obi prayed for the healing of Ekweremadu’s daughter and sought God’s hand for justice in the case.

My family and I are with the Ekweremadus over their travail.

We join all men of goodwill in praying for the healing of their daughter and commit them into God’s hand for justice to be done,” he said.
